About This Product
The Analog Devices 12-Bit, 250ksps Differential Input ADC is a high-performance analog-to-digital converter designed for precision applications requiring fast and accurate data acquisition. Encased in a compact MSOP package, this ADC features a single supply type and operates efficiently across a wide temperature range from -40°C to 125°C. With a maximum sampling rate of 250ksps and a low power dissipation of just 1.25mW, it is an ideal choice for battery-powered and energy-sensitive applications.
